    what causes gout in ones foot

    ive this tight feeling in my heel of my foot and its painful to walk is this gout??

    sounds like Gout. My dad had it in his heal. Gout is caused by too much uric acid in the blood, which can cause crytals. Sometimes the Dr. will give you some meds to reduce the uric acid, and sometimes, if you just treat it with anti-inflammatory drugs, it'll go away. Ten times as many men get it , as women.It's a type of arthritis. You might only get it a few times, then never get it again :-)
